У меня есть две DataTable [System.Data]. Одна содержит три строки id, name, date, а другая содержит только id> Как я могу получить значение [id] для первого источника данных для второго. Есть ли какой-либо возможный способдостичь этого без использования итерационных методов.У меня есть значения в первом дататабле.Мне нужно скопировать его в другой. Я не хочу выполнять какой-либо запрос между ними. Это не то, что мне нужно C # Добавление объекта данных в объект данных
Вы можете попробовать этот метод:
string[] columnsToCopy = { "id" }; DataTable tableNew = dtSource.DefaultView.ToTable("NameOfTableToCreate", false, columnsToCopy);
Для копирования всех данных и структуры вы можете использовать DataTable.Copy()
DataTable.Copy()
DataTable.Copy